What Happened in Mississippi?

The incident reportedly occurred at a public school in Mississippi, where a teacher served what was believed to be beef jerky to a group of students. However, after the students consumed the food, it was revealed that the treats were actually dog snacks, typically marketed as “beef jerky” for pets. The teacher allegedly handed out these treats without disclosing their true nature, leading to a swift and severe backlash from parents, the community, and educational authorities.

The teacher in question was immediately dismissed, and an investigation was launched by local authorities and the school district. While the exact motive behind the teacher’s actions remains unclear, the incident has prompted questions about how such a breach of trust could have occurred. Was this an intentional act or a bizarre accident? And how did the teacher gain access to pet products without raising suspicion?
